Passive entry and/or passive go system and associated operating method
First Claim
1. A method comprising:
- receiving a carrier signal associated with a base station using an antenna of an antenna circuit of an electronic key;
calibrating, at the electronic key, an output value output from the antenna circuit by measuring characteristic parameters of the antenna circuit using a reference input value generated by the electronic key as an input to the antenna circuit;
calculating, at the electronic key, an actual field strength of the carrier signal using the calibrated output value;
determining, at the electronic key, a distance between the base station and the electronic key based on the actual field strength; and
transmitting, at the electronic key and based on a determination that the distance between the base station and the electronic key is within a pre-specified range, a signal to the base station, receipt of the signal at the base station causing the base station to initiate a function performed by an apparatus.

Abstract
A passive entry and/or passive go system and am associated operating method is provided. According to an embodiment of the invention, the following steps are performed in an electronic key of the passive entry and/or passive go system: generation of a reference input value, supplying the antenna circuit with the reference input value, measurement of the characteristic parameters, while the antenna circuit is supplied with the reference input value, storage of the characteristic parameters, measurement of a first output value of the antenna circuit, and determination of the field strength from the first output value and the characteristic parameters, whereby an effect of the characteristic parameters on the field strength is compensated. Use, for example, in motor vehicles.
